My kiln has a particle board floor painted with aluminum roofing paint. It has taken a beating from foot traffic and moving fans and de-humidifier around and has chipped off some paint possibly allowing for moisture entry. I am thinking about covering the floor with truck bed liners or a similar impervious material. Just wondering what others' experience has been with foot traffic and how you solved it.

Floor material

I thought of the same thing, however I was worried about high temp use I plan to set pitch at 160F.

So I went with electro galvinized sheet metal covered with roof coating.
